How to Take Care of Your Porcelain Veneers

This is a very good question, because so many people think that once they have veneers installed, then they can stop visiting their dentist. In fact, taking care of veneers is practically the same as taking care of your own natural teeth. You still need to see your dentist, and get your regular cleanings done on time.

How to Take Care of Your Porcelain Veneers

Here are a few things that we recommend to all our patients after getting their veneers:

  • Replace hard toothbrushes with softer ones
  • Use dental floss after every meal, so that food does not get stuck in the gap between the veneer and the gum
  • Be careful with coloring food such as blueberries, beets, carrots, and coffee. After consuming them, it is better to immediately brush your teeth to eliminate the risk of staining the veneer. Porcelain veneers are very durable and do not change their color during wear, but it is better to play it safe and still pay attention to this
  • Try not to bite hard objects such as nuts, lollipops, ice, etc. It can cause the damage of your veneer and you might chip a piece from it. In this case, you will have to redo the whole tooth
  • Avoid smoking
  • Visit your dentist every 6 months to make sure that everything is looking great
  • Do not forget to see your hygienist to get a professional teeth cleaning

If you will follow all these steps, your veneers will stay beautiful as long as possible and you will never have any problems with them!
